Description and Introduction

8-Bit Identity Comparators The SN54ALS520 is a high-speed 8-bit identity comparator manufactured by Texas Instruments (TI).  

### **Specifications:**  
- **Logic Type:** Identity Comparator  
- **Number of Bits:** 8  
- **Supply Voltage Range (VCC):** 4.5V to 5.5V  
- **Operating Temperature Range:** -55°C to +125°C (Military Grade)  
- **Propagation Delay:** Typically 12ns (at VCC = 5V, TA = 25°C)  
- **Input Type:** TTL-Compatible  
- **Output Type:** Active-Low (Open-Collector)  
- **Package Options:** Ceramic DIP (Dual In-Line Package)  

### **Descriptions:**  
The SN54ALS520 compares two 8-bit binary words (A and B) and provides an active-low output when the two words are identical. It is designed for high-speed operation and is suitable for military and aerospace applications due to its extended temperature range.  

### **Features:**  
- **High-Speed Operation:** Fast propagation delay for quick comparison.  
- **TTL-Compatible Inputs:** Works with standard TTL logic levels.  
- **Open-Collector Output:** Allows wired-AND connections.  
- **Wide Operating Temperature Range:** Reliable performance in harsh environments.  
- **Low Power Consumption:** Optimized for power efficiency.  

This device is part of TI's SN54ALS series, which is known for robust performance in industrial and military applications.
